Strategic Planning and Market Analysis
Effective business development begins with a solid strategic plan and a thorough understanding of the target market. This involves identifying key opportunities, evaluating potential risks, and establishing clear, measurable goals. A robust market analysis goes beyond simply identifying competitors; it delves into understanding customer needs, preferences, and pain points. This customer-centric approach is fundamental to developing products and services that resonate with the target audience and create lasting value. Tools like SWOT analysis (Strengths, Weaknesses, Opportunities, Threats) and PESTLE analysis (Political, Economic, Social, Technological, Legal, and Environmental) are invaluable in assessing the internal and external factors influencing the business.
The Importance of Competitive Intelligence
Gathering competitive intelligence is a crucial element of market analysis. This isn't about simply copying competitors, but rather understanding their strategies, strengths, and weaknesses to identify opportunities for differentiation. Monitoring competitor activity, analyzing their marketing campaigns, and tracking their market share can provide valuable insights. Successfully employing competitive intelligence enables a business to refine its own strategies, anticipate market shifts, and maintain a competitive advantage. Utilizing resources such as industry reports, market research data, and social media monitoring tools are essential components of such a practice. Ultimately, the aim is to position your business as a leader in its chosen field.

The Role of Data Analytics in Business Development
Data analytics plays an increasingly important role in modern business development. By collecting and analyzing data from various sources – such as website traffic, social media engagement, and customer interactions – businesses can gain valuable insights into customer behavior, market trends, and the effectiveness of their marketing campaigns. These insights can then be used to optimize strategies, improve decision-making, and drive better results. Tools like Google Analytics, CRM systems, and marketing automation platforms provide the data and analytics capabilities needed to effectively monitor and measure performance.
Predictive Analytics and Future Trends
Beyond simply analyzing past data, predictive analytics can help businesses forecast future trends and anticipate changes in the market. This allows them to proactively adjust their strategies and capitalize on emerging opportunities. Implementing machine learning algorithms and statistical modeling techniques can uncover hidden patterns and correlations in data, providing valuable insights that would otherwise be missed. This proactive approach to data analysis allows businesses to stay ahead of the competition and maintain a sustainable competitive advantage. Understanding and utilizing these techniques is paramount in leveraging data for long-term business success.

Building and Maintaining Customer Relationships
In today’s competitive marketplace, building strong customer relationships is crucial for long-term success. Customer acquisition is often more expensive than customer retention, so focusing on providing excellent customer service and building lasting relationships can significantly impact profitability. This involves understanding customer needs, providing personalized experiences, and actively seeking feedback. Effective customer relationship management (CRM) systems can help businesses manage customer interactions, track customer data, and automate marketing and sales processes.
